这天要到台湾的北海岸线, 去那里看大自然著作下的景观.

先介绍一下个人最爱的早餐, 就是蛋饼加热红茶. Cheese蛋饼, 火腿蛋饼, 香肠蛋饼种类很多, 普通的早餐料理店或档口就是卖蛋饼, 三文汁, 豆浆之类的. 红茶从没喝过热的, 现在是回味无穷.

9点钟来到国道客运总站, 向国光买了到金山的票 (NT92, 发车时间每20分钟一趟), 约70分钟的车程, 于野柳下车. 沿路可以看见海峡与台湾北部的海岸线. 我们的所在地是个高地, 必须沿着路旁一条小道向下走. 往下走后看见的是渔港, 渔船很有规律的在港边摆荡, 一股远离城市喧嚣的舒服感油然而生. 这里不是旅游巴士的路经之地, 所以没有大招牌指引我们, 这样很好, 原有的环境却不因观光区而商业化起来. 向几个闲聊的阿嬷问了路, 就饶过渔港向对面的方向走. 过了保安宫, 看到了很多旅游巴士, 对面的海鲜餐馆殷勤的邀您入座.

野柳风景区是一个从海岸边延伸出去的沙岩区, 经风化海蚀与地壳运动后的岩石形成了各种奇特的景观. 人气明星就是颈部日趋变小的女王头, 仙女鞋, 烛台石. 缴了NT50的入门票, 沿着路走进全长1700公尺的岩岬, 隔壁不远的海洋公园正播放热情奔放的音乐, 和这里海浪澎湃的沙岩区形成对比. 挨近女王头, 必须找到Right angle, 确实像个高贵的女王, 孤傲地远视前方. 这天早上没有太阳, 海风呼呼吹得很感冒. 本想尽量走到岩岬末端, 从介绍册看来末端还有二十四孝岩可看, 但越走越远后就没有很好的铺设路可以走了, 而且感觉海浪就在咫尺, 风很大, 有点怕就倒回头了. 总得来说, 整个地质公园维护的很好, 我们才有机会在经万年后的今天, 欣赏大自然的杰作. 若待它日消失, 也是因为日趋的海蚀, 而不是今日的人为破坏.

午餐很道地, 在港边的街上, 走进一家小吃馆. 第一次吃沙茶板面, 好吃得很!! 看看别桌子都在喝汤, 也跟老板娘要了一小锅. 蚵仔汤, 只用姜丝和葱花调味, 新鲜嫩嫩的蚵仔, 吃得非常鲜甜美味.一路回到之前下车的地方, 误信便利店的老板娘, 以为到金山会有更多公车可转去淡水. 结果嘞, 约15分钟到了金山, 也就一部淡水客运,而且在野柳就可以搭了啦. 时间关系, 得在太阳落幕前到渔人码头! NT100的车资, 一小时的车程, 换来的是一路上的海景(有点像Great Ocean Road) 然后是疲惫之后的小睡.

淡水站, 仿佛是红砖砌成的建筑. 老街非常热闹, 一条街一直往下走, 看到 “阿婆铁蛋”的店后往左走进巷子, 来到搭船往渔人码头的地方啦. 浪花卷起, 老街渐渐远离, 不多久, 白色尖角的情人桥渐渐趋进. 在码头甲板上静静的享受落日的余辉. 入夜的情人桥更添浪漫, 在寒冷的风中, 为爱恋中的人抹上丝丝情意.


淡水有名的就是鱼酥和铁蛋. 在之前说到的“阿婆铁蛋”店买了5包各NT50的鱼酥, 往回走后, 发现其他店标着买5送1 (价钱牌子一样的咯!), 真是百密一疏, 在百家争鸣中也没赚到便宜! 吹了那么多的冷风, 喝上一碗阿给鱼丸汤, 真是满足饱暖啊!! 其它景点如红毛城, 龙山寺等就时间关系没办法去咯.

Hey, Cambodia ~

Why are the kids selling souvenirs & beg for money?
I read the article of Cambodia and knew that those kids can earn up to USD100 by selling the stuff to tourists which the parents only can earn USD30 from a full time work. Therefore the kids attend the school in order to learn English in the morning then work for the parents in the afternoon. Then, it’s up to you whether wan to give yr empathy to the kids.

How to tour ard Angkor?
Basically, Siem Reap is a tourist friendly town, tuk tuk driver will taken care of your route to Angkor Wat, what u need to do is bargain for the price. Standard should be USD12-15 per day. Personally feel that 12-15 is pretty high for the price. Food stalls inside Angkor are much more expensive than town, we usually brought light snacks for our lunch.

How to spend yr time in Angkor?
Other than the time spent inside the Angkor, you would find lots of free time afterwards. You may get yrself a reading book, sat yrself into any café for a casual evening. I see lots of western tourist do so, some with notebook. Are they here for long vacation? -_-

The food ~
Restaurant listed in the guidebook is always full of tourist, may the food is tasteful or the atmosphere is cozy. But the local restaurant without any recommendation should be worth for a try too. We had our pizza in a local small pizza restaurant and it turn out to be a good choice! The aroma of fried noodle by the motor stalls along the road was so tempting that we finally taste it!

The tourmate ~
There were 3 of us for this trip. The tuk tuk can be shared at most 4 people. Having tourmates in Cambodia is much cheaper in terms of sharing the transportation and guesthouse. Meals can have more varieties and shared as USD5 per person. Sharing of stories while climbing up & down in the shrine/temple is much more enjoying.

Cambodia – Siem Reap – Big Circuit

Big Circuit (8am – 5.30pm)

Start with Srah Srang (皇家浴池), the royal bathing pool facing the east, a real big pool. Opposite of it is the Banteay Kdei with lots of Apsaras bas-reliefs on the columns. Then we came to the highlight of the day, the Ta Prohm, which we can see lots of giant roots clinging on top of the walls. You may say the roots had spoilt the structure of the temple however, the roots might actually performing as a support to the temple from collapsed.
Follow by the Pre Rup (火化场) is a place for cremation, which we can see the burning stains inside the towers. It was built using pink bricks and looks different from other temples. On top of the Pre Rup can see a wide land of paddy fields. East Mebon is another similar cremation place as Pre Rup.
We need to walk a long path to see Neak Pean (龙蟠水池), 4 square pools at each side with a round statue in the middle. With the guide book on hand, we found the 4 spouts with the head of elephant, human, horse and lion.

Preah Khan (圣剑寺) with two statues holding a sword each at the entrance. Most of the passageway and corridors are badly collapsed.

Cambodia – Way to Siem Reap

Previously, I mentioned that Angkor Wat was announced officially as one of the 7 wonders, but it was incorrect ~ -_-. Angkor Wat was not in the list that announced on 7th July 2007. Instead, Angkor was one of the World Heritage Site under UNESCO. Anywhere, who cares abt what nomination? As long as I had step onto the land of the world wonders!!

Along the narrow road to Siem Reap, could see the simple built house along the main road scattered around with an endless view of paddy fields or just a swampy land? Apart from the tourism as financial income from Angkor Wat, agriculture and handicraft should be their next income?

Clockwise from top left: the paddy fields or swampy land, yq on the bus, the small hut & piles of grass for cows, hardworking jx

Siem Reap is a small town, the central was full of tour agency, guesthouses, souvenior stalls and western style bar & restaurants. This is a city developed for tourism. Restaurants and bars are decorated in order to suit western tourist?

Red Lodge & Golden Temple guesthouse was FULL, such a hot pick guesthouse, then I realized that whatever restaurant or guesthouse being introduced in lonely planet, they will have good business. In the end, we settled our accommodation in Be Quest guesthouse (USD13 for a double bed room) which near old market (pub street). We hired the tuk tuk with USD50 for 4 days traveling.

We need to purchase an Entry pass in order to get into Angkor site. 3 Days pass with USD40. Only can bought at 5pm and it’s FOC for the first day, 3 days start from next day. Royal Palace is really a big site containing fabulous palace and graceful pagodas, admission fee is 25,000 Reils (abt USD6.3). The Throne Hall used for the royal coronation ceremony is gorgeous! The Silver Pagoda is named because of its 5329 nos of silver floor tiles. We didn’t notice the silver plate at the beginning as the floor was covered by carpet!! Didn’t stay for too long, the tuk tuk driver bring us to have lunch at the Buddhi Tree guesthouse, just opposite Toul Sleng Genocide Musuem. We rest at the restaurant under the lush garden like shade, wait for the museum to re-open at 2pm. With admission fee of USD2, we see the former high school turned out to be a prison under the Khmer Rounge where detention, interrogation and torture took place. One may not feel comfortable seeing the tortured pictures, room with iron bed, building with wires around and the bricks-made tiny prison cells.
